2014-12-04 1 views
0

Я делаю исправления для приложения Android, уже имеющегося на рынке. Когда я импортировал проект, все действия на карте отказались от ошибок. Тем не менее, разделы карты отлично работают для приложения на рынке. Затем я добавил maps.jar в папку libs. Все ошибки в деятельности карты исчезли. Однако, когда я запускал приложение, приложение разбилось.Google Maps Android-класс ref в предварительно определенном классе разрешен к неожиданному классу

LogCat в this link

Вот соответствующая часть андроида манифеста:

<application 
    android:allowBackup="true" 
    android:icon="@drawable/app_icon" 
    android:label="@string/app_name" 
    android:theme="@style/AppTheme" > 
    <uses-library 
     android:name="com.google.android.maps" 
     android:required="false" /> 

Спасибо за ваше время. Буду признателен за любую оказанную помощь.

ответ

1

Приложение терпит крах, потому что у вас есть «java.lang.NoClassDefFoundError» в вашем основном потоке. Возможно, в вашем манифесте отсутствует атрибут classpath или ClassPath. Пожалуйста, обратитесь к этому link. У этого есть объяснение этой ошибки. Надеюсь, вы сможете проследить причину этой ошибки.

Надеюсь, это помогло.